Open Kickstart Switcher is a Kickstart switcher for Amiga computers, based on work by Henryk Richter and SukkuPera. In combination with the Open Amiga Mouse Trigger, this fantastic little piece of hardware allows the choice of 3 Kickstart roms at bootup on the supplied eprom (M27C800 blank and ready to program)

  • Suitable for Amiga 500(+) and 2000 models with a jumper to select whether fitment to revision 3/5 or 6 boards
  • Supplied eprom can hold 1x512KB and 2x256KB kickstart roms so you can run Kickstart 3.1, 1.3 and 1.2 or substitute 1.2 for a DiagROM
  • (I can supply an optional 27c160 eprom which will give the choice of 2x512KB and 2x256KB roms. ie Kickstart 3.1, 2.04, 1.3 and 1.2)
  • Quality build with narrow gold plated pin headers
  • Selection of roms at bootup by left mouse button or a combination of joystick button/direction depending on how you install
  • Complete with blank eprom which you will be required to program (I can offer custom programming please contact about this)
* Pictures show fitment to my Amiga 500 revision 6a. I have connected the Mouse Trigger module to the Amiga pcb at locations for joystick button and joystick down.
Default Kickstart setting at boot is 3.1. Pressing joystick fire at bootup selects Kickstart 1.3. Pressing joystick fire and down at bootup selects DiagROM.
* Alternatively for simpler installation, you could do away with the the mouse trigger and wire up a manual switch to the module.
* Shield can be refitted and will touch module, however removing shield is recommended and will allow the Amiga run a bit cooler
